Hull and District ARS Celebrates 100 Years

This year, the Hull and District Amateur Radio Society are celebrating a centenary of radio clubs in the city of Hull.

The first evidence of a radio club based in the city comes from a petition presented to the Postmaster-General by the Amateur Radio Telegraphists of Great Britain in December 1921. The documents was signed by representatives of 64 groups including the President and Honorary Secretary of the Radio Society of Hill and District.

Steve Molo, KI4KWR, named CQ Awards Editor

Steve Molo, KI4KWR, of Madison, Alabama, has been named CQ magazine Awards Editor, CQ Editor Rich Moseson, W2VU announced today.

Steve has been active in radio communications for close to 30 years, starting in a REACT group in Pennsylvania. Following graduation from high school, he enlisted in the United States Navy as a Radioman, reaching the rank of Chief Petty Officer before returning to civilian life.

UK Amateur Radio Full Licence Study Group

The Online Amateur Radio Community (OARC) hosts a full licence study group within its community that is open to all

We are an informal group, very much like a book club. We set about a chapter a week to read and then gather together on a Wednesday at 7:30 pm for an hour to chat about any issues/provide support as required. Useful links are also added into the study group folder that may be helpful. We read a different chapter each week.

This is not a training course, but a study opportunity with like-minded individuals with a common goal.
